My New Daughter-in-Law Refused to Include My Grandson in the Wedding Photos — So I Took a Stand

Wendy made it clear from the start that my grandson Alex wasn’t welcome—not at her wedding, not in her home, not in her life. My son Matthew tried to keep the peace, but I couldn’t stay silent. From the very first brunch, Wendy never once asked about Alex, Matthew’s bright five-year-old boy. Two weeks before the wedding, I invited her for tea, hoping she’d understand how important he was. Instead, she smiled politely and said, “It’s not really a kid-friendly event.” My heart sank.

On the wedding day, I dressed Alex in a tiny gray suit. He clutched a bouquet of flowers, excited to surprise Wendy and show her his kindness. But the moment we arrived, she pulled me aside, furious that I’d brought him. I reminded her gently that it was his father’s wedding too. She frowned and made it clear Alex wouldn’t be part of the photos—that it “wasn’t his place.” I said nothing, but I’d already made my own quiet plans.

Unbeknownst to her, I’d hired a second photographer. While the official one focused on staged smiles, this photographer captured truth: Matthew holding Alex’s hand, their laughter, their closeness. He also caught Wendy’s cold glances, her stiff posture, and how she brushed off Alex’s attempts to connect.

During the toast, I raised my glass and said, “Families aren’t edited like photo albums. They come with history, love, and children who only want to belong.” The room fell silent. Weeks later, I handed Matthew the private album. As he turned the pages, his smile disappeared. “She doesn’t love him,” he whispered softly. That realization changed everything.

Not long after, their marriage ended. Matthew and Alex moved into a small, cozy home of their own—filled with blanket forts, grilled cheese dinners, and laughter echoing through every corner. Sometimes, the camera doesn’t lie. It simply shows what love truly looks like.
